Transaction 37aa4888940cc8c615a38afef4c60504129295763da21eee4f00b74a3704e976

3 Input
2 Outputs
  • 37aa4888940cc8c615a38afef4c60504129295763da21eee4f00b74a3704e976:0
  • value  2811226
    address  37bPRR7uravBZ1ys4i9x6HWvsjgXg12Fjz
  • 37aa4888940cc8c615a38afef4c60504129295763da21eee4f00b74a3704e976:1
  • value  448118
    address  3KxRXWptqN7zkkLgoG13Jr1UouKFKVrQJM